(2013-12-22, 02:44)uncondensed Wrote: Finally identified why the show files are being deleted after being created. A folder name in Windows cannot end with a period. The tool creates a folder based on the series name but Windows removes the trailing period silently without generating an error. This creates a mismatch between the Archive entry and the file system.

Now to figure out how to override the tool and force it to use the truncated name in the Archive.
